Unsupported Windows 11 installs won’t get critical security updates

Microsoft updated the minimum Windows 11 system requirements last week, adding support for more CPUs andupdating its PC Health Check appfor Windows Insiders. At that time, Microsoft also shared with press that users who didn’t meet the minimum requirements would be able to install Windows 11 manually. Now, Microsoft has clarified that these “unsupported” users won’t receive Windows updates. In a response to a question fromPCWorld, Microsoft clarified that unsupported PCs won’t receive any updates through Windows Update....

What the Heacket? This heated jacket is the latest crowdfunding cautionary tale

A successful crowdfunding campaign doesn’t necessarily translate to a successful business, as there is still a myriad of challenges that must be overcome when bringing a new product to market. Just ask the team behind the “Heacket,” a productwe first coveredwhen it launched on Indiegogo back in December of 2016. The high-tech jacket promised to keep wearers warm in cold temperatures by using a small USB battery pack to power heating elements woven into its textile....
